The Great Blue Hole is a dive into geology rather than fish life. From the surface it is the famous navy-blue iris in Lighthouse Reef's turquoise; underwater it is a fast, quiet elevator ride down a sheer wall to a ledge near 40 m where stalactites the size of tree trunks hang from an overhang — dripstone formed when this cavern stood above a lower Ice Age sea. Divers weave between the columns for a handful of minutes, often watched by circling Caribbean reef sharks, then begin the long staged ascent. Jacques Cousteau's 1971 expedition made it legend; discipline keeps it safe.

地形地貌: A near-circular collapsed cavern about 300 m across and roughly 124 m deep; a shoulder of ancient stalactites overhangs the wall near 40 m.
水流: The bowl is still; the reef rim can carry light surge.
入水方式: Day boats cross from San Pedro or Caye Caulker (2–3 hours) or liveaboards moor at Lighthouse Reef; entry over the rim into the bowl.

危险因素: Depth is the whole hazard: narcosis at the stalactite ledge, minutes of no-deco time, and a featureless blue ascent. Follow the guide's profile exactly.
许可证与规定: Park entrance fee; most operators require proof of experience or a prior local dive.
保育: A Natural Monument within the UNESCO World Heritage reef system, managed with the Belize Audubon Society; fees fund protection.
